Absolutely absorbing. This account of social and personal tragedy tied to a medical miracle is one of the most fascinating tales I've ever read. Tactfully and honestly reconstructed by the author, the book touches on almost every aspect and implication of the astounding events surrounding the life, death, and afterlife of Henrietta Lacks. Most importanly, it encourages further thought and research while remaining an entirely satisfying read. Highly, highly recommended.
